wire roller ú¦The wire roller (DL series) is the commonly used component for the wire passing, and it is used in the wire passing position of the coil winding machine and the textile machinery as well.
The porcelain ring is trapped out of the bearing, it will rotate by the thread and wire passing on the surface of the ring. Thus the sliding friction has been converted to the static friction. But at the start and stop, in order to overcome the inertia, there will be a partial sliding friction.
The difference between the usage of wire roller and ceramic ring is: there is a sliding friction between thread, wire and the surface of the ceramic ring, so it is applied for the smaller angle of the wire, lower pressure and other such kind of less demanding occasions. The wire roller is mainly used of static friction (part sliding friction); it is applied for the bigger angle of the wire, a certain pressure and other such kind of higher occasions. Recently, as improved processing technology, ceramic rings can also be used for important occasions, further illustration will be provided when orders.
The surface polish degree of the porcelain ring reaches Ra0.2; the beating during rotation is under 0.15. We select the 99% AL2O3 as the material with the hardness of HRa88 and the density of 3.85.
There are three types of the wire roller---wire roller (DL series), ceramic roller (NT-2 series) and the wire jump preventer (NT series). Two nylon sidewalls have been put to the both side of the ceramic ring and the bearing, it combines one wire roller. Two ceramic sidewalls have been put to the both side of the ceramic ring and bearing, there is a reverse hook or a ball to prevent the thread jumping out above the ring. The roller which is without the ceramic sidewalls is called ceramic roller.

ruby nozzle ú¦This product is assembled by the stainless steel main part and the processed stones. It has been widely used in various types of CNC automatic winding machine.The nozzle is installed at the end of the mechanical hand of the winding machine, the enameled wire will go through it and do the winding job under the guidance of its processing. It is not only the indispensable component of the winding machine, but also the key components which are used for ensure the quality of processed products. The main function of the nozzle is the protection of the enameled wire insulation layer.
The ruby material has the characteristics of extremely hard and wear-resistant, we do the precision grinding and polishing by using sophisticated equipment under these characteristics, coupled with advanced technology, the roughness of bore, surface and R place will be reached over Ra0.025, therefore the rate of damage will be extremely low. We do the fine mosaic with the good toughness characteristics of the stainless steel.
Advantages: good toughness, low friction coefficient of the ruby head, long life.
Apply: applicable to fine coil and coil processing of thread .
Processing Limit: d1 í¦ 0.2 mm
D1 í¦ 0.7 mm

Tungsten carbide nozzle ú¦this product is made by the precision machining with the tungsten carbide materials (superhard alloy). The hardness reached over hra90 degree while the anti-bending degree reached over 2300n/mm. We do the precision grinding and surface treatment to achieve ra0.1 of the bore roughness and the ra0.025 of the r place of both ends. There is a scientific curvature radius design in the both entrance. This design can ensure a smooth transit of the thread. Due to the overall materials processing, and no elevation in the bore, the phenomenon of easy-bending and plugging has been improved comparing with the ruby nozzle.
Advantages: high hardness, rigid and impact resistance.

The wire jump preventer (wire roller-nt series) is used for a radical change of direction and adequate guidance and prevent the wire jumping during the winding process. The precision ceramics circle inside has an ultra-fine polishing degree ra0.2. There is a high-speed bearing in this porcelain circle which can control the sliding distance between enameled wire and the circle under 0.2mm, protect the film and assure the beating of the enameled wire in a very small scope to stabilized the tension.
